
A shocking incident unfolded in Khalchian village here on Friday night after a girl allegedly shot her father over her desire to move abroad.
The victim, Harminder Singh, was engaged in prayers at home when his daughter, Snehdeep Kaur, reportedly took his licensed pistol and fired at him, injuring him in the back.
Family members and neighbours rushed him to Guru Nanak Dev Hospital, where he remains under treatment.
According to the police, Kaur had completed her secondary education last year, and was insistent on moving to Australia for further studies. Her father opposed the idea, citing concerns about life and safety abroad. Some family members have denied of any such dispute, and relatives have claimed that she had been mentally unwell for several months, requiring constant supervision.
Police authorities said frequent arguments over migration had created tension within the household.
DSP Sukhpal Singh said an FIR has been registered in this regard, and the accused had been detained for further investigation.
Her mother, Manjeet Kaur, has appealed for the FIR to be cancelled, citing her daughter’s fragile mental health.
